Press release - LUX Audience Award 2024: five finalists announced in Venice

Retrieved on: 
Friday, September 1, 2023

20 000 Species of Bees, Fallen Leaves, On the Adamant, Smoke Sauna Sisterhood and The Teachers’ Lounge will compete for the 2024 LUX Audience Award.

Key Points: 
  • 20 000 Species of Bees, Fallen Leaves, On the Adamant, Smoke Sauna Sisterhood and The Teachers’ Lounge will compete for the 2024 LUX Audience Award.
  • European audiences proved their commitment last year, with 45 000 citizens participating in selecting the winning film.
  • EU citizens who attend screenings will be able to rate the films out of five stars, starting from 1 September via the dedicated LUX award platform.
  • Since 2020, the LUX - European Audience Film Award has been awarded by the European Parliament and the European Film Academy, in partnership with the European Commission and the Europa Cinemas network.

European Cinema Night: 34 EU cities offer free screenings of European films

Retrieved on: 
Friday, November 30, 2018

With some 50 free screenings programmed across the EU from 3 to 7 December, the objective of this European Commission initiative is to bring Europe closer to people while celebrating together the richness of European films.

Key Points: 
  • With some 50 free screenings programmed across the EU from 3 to 7 December, the objective of this European Commission initiative is to bring Europe closer to people while celebrating together the richness of European films.
  • The European cinema nights are an occasion to show this diversity and to illustrate the importance of supporting a rich, free and diverse film production.
